Recent results and research outlook for new fluids used in absorption systems.

Summary
The authors examine the main focusses of research in this area, in considering 5 classes of fluids: water-salt mixtures; water, organic refrigerant and salt; alcohol and salt; halogenated refrigerant and organic absorbent; and ammonia-based mixtures. The mixtures recently developed and the most promising results are presented for each class.
